Tweenies is a picture book designed for early readers aged 5 to 8 that explores the sensory world surrounding young children. It combines simple text with engaging activities like making a chimpanzee mask, encouraging hands-on learning about animals and the environment. The book is gentle and appropriate for early childhood, fostering curiosity and sensory awareness.
